FC-74 Page 2 October 15,2019 <br /> Ms. Kierkiewicz asked Ms. Sako what would happen if this bill is not approved, and Ms. Sako stated <br /> that monies cannot be spent. Ms. Kierkiewicz then asked Public Works Director David Yamamoto if <br /> it would be possible to get more details on budget priorities and timelines for how the monies will be <br /> expended. Mr. Yamamoto explained the department has requested Highways Division to provide a <br /> schedule to include lapsed funds into their budget for resurfacing projects. At this time, Public Works is <br /> waiting for Highway's schedule, tentative cost, and a timeline of expected completion dates. <br /> Mr. Yamamoto indicated that once he has the information from Highways, he can then meet with the <br /> different districts to discuss project priorities. <br /> Council Member Susan Lee Loy questioned Ms. Sako about her comment on contracts not being able to <br /> close and giving final payment to vendors. Ms. Sako clarified that on the larger amounts, Public Works <br /> accumulates funds to have adequate funds for a match on a Statewide Transportation Improvement <br /> Project(STIP)project. Ms. Lee Loy commented that she would like to better understand how these <br /> projects are prioritized. Mr. Yamamoto said there is a compiled list of projects that Public Works would <br /> like to get on the STIP list,however, it also boils down to how much money the Federal Highways will <br /> grant to the County in a given year. <br /> Council Member Karen Eoff reflected on something the Governor noted,that STIP money could only be <br /> used for road repairs and maintenance at this point and no new capacity roads.
